Escape window installation services involve the process of adding or replacing windows that serve as emergency exits in residential and commercial properties. These windows are designed to meet specific size and accessibility requirements to ensure safe and easy escape during emergencies such as fires or other urgent situations. The installation process typically includes assessing the existing window opening, selecting appropriate window styles, and ensuring the window is properly fitted and sealed for safety and functionality. Professionals focus on creating an opening that provides a reliable escape route while maintaining the structural integrity and aesthetic appearance of the property.

This service helps address critical safety concerns by ensuring that properties are equipped with functional escape routes. In the event of a fire or other emergency, having a properly installed escape window can facilitate quick and safe evacuation. It also helps property owners comply with local building codes and safety regulations that often specify requirements for emergency exits in bedrooms, basements, or other occupied spaces. Proper installation minimizes the risk of window failure during an emergency and enhances overall safety preparedness.

Material and Design Costs - The cost of materials for escape window installation typically ranges from $300 to $1,200 per window, depending on size and style. Custom or high-end designs may increase expenses beyond this range. Local service providers can offer estimates based on specific project requirements.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ing escape windows generally fall between $500 and $1,500 per window. Factors influencing the price include window size, installation complexity, and local labor rates. Contractors can provide detailed quotes after assessing the property.

Permitting and Inspection Fees - Permitting and inspection costs may add approximately $100 to $300 per project, varying by location. Some areas require specific permits for egress window installation, which local pros can help navigate. These fees are typically separate from installation charges.

Total Project Budget - Overall costs for escape window installation usually range from $1,000 to $3,500 per window, including materials, labor, and permits. Prices can vary based on project scope, window type, and regional rates. Contact local pros for accurate, personalized estimates.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is the purpose of an escape window? Escape windows provide a means of emergency egress from a basement or lower-level space, ensuring safety during emergencies.

What factors influence the cost of escape window installation? Costs can vary based on window size, type, material, and the complexity of the installation process.

How long does it typically take to install an escape window? Installation times can differ depending on the scope of work, but generally, it takes several hours to complete.

Are there building code requirements for escape window dimensions? Yes, local building codes specify minimum size and height requirements to ensure proper egress in emergencies.
